Your SlideShare is downloading. ×
Proiect pw
Proiect pw
Proiect pw
Proiect pw
Proiect pw
Proiect pw
Proiect pw
Proiect pw
Proiect pw
Proiect pw
Proiect pw
Proiect pw
Proiect pw
Proiect pw
Upcoming SlideShare
Loading in...5
×

Thanks for flagging this SlideShare!

Oops! An error has occurred.

×
Saving this for later? Get the SlideShare app to save on your phone or tablet. Read anywhere, anytime – even offline.
Text the download link to your phone
Standard text messaging rates apply

Proiect pw

452

Published on

0 Comments
1 Like
Statistics
Notes
  • Be the first to comment

No Downloads
Views
Total Views
452
On Slideshare
0
From Embeds
0
Number of Embeds
1
Actions
Shares
0
Downloads
2
Comments
0
Likes
1
Embeds 0
No embeds

Report content
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
No notes for slide

Transcript

  • 1. UNIVERSITATEA POLITEHNICA DIN TIMIŞOARA FACULTATEA DE AUTOMATICĂ ŞI CALCULATOARE PROIECT LA PROGRAMARE WEB BLOODY TIC TAC TOE PROFESOR COORDONATOR : STUDENT: CARMEN HOLOTESCU DAVID NICOLA
  • 2. Cuprins
    • 1. Descrierea tehnologiei
    • 2. Comparație cu alte tehnologii
    • 3. Descrierea proiectului
    • 4. Resurse
  • 3.
    • Android este o platformă soft ware ş i un sistem de operare pentru dispozitive ş i telefoane mobile bazată pe nucleul Linux, dezvoltată inițial de compania Google, iar mai târziu de consorțiul comercial Open Handset Alliance. Android permite dezvoltatorilor să scrie cod gestionat în limbaju l Java, controlând dispozitivul prin intermediul bibliotecilor Java dezvoltate de Google. Aplicațiile scrise în C și în alte limbaje pot fi compilate în cod ma ş ină ARM ş i executate, dar acest model de dezvoltare nu este spr i jinit oficial de către Google.
    1. Descrierea tehnologiei
  • 4.
    • Primele aprecieri cu privire la dezvoltarea aplicațiilor pentru platforma Android au fost amestecate. Problemele citate includeau bug-uri, lipsa de documentație, infrastructura de testare inadecvată, ş i lipsa unui sistem de gestionare a problemelor public. (Google a anunțat un sistem de gestionare a problemelor la data de 18 ianuarie 2008). Prima aplicație publică a fost jocul Snake. Telefonul Android Dev este un dispozitiv cu SIM și hardware neblocate care este destinat dezvoltatorilor avansați.
  • 5.
    • Software Development Kit
    • SDK-ul Android include un set complet de instrumente de dezvoltare. Acestea includ un program de depanare, biblioteci, un emulator de dispozitiv (bazat pe QEMU), documentație, mostre de cod și tutoriale. Platformele de dezvoltare sprijinite în prezent includ calculatoare bazate pe x86 care rulează Linux (orice distribuție Linux desktop modernă), Mac OS X 10.4.8 sau mai recent, Windows XP sau Vista.
  • 6.
    • Cerințele includ, de asemenea, Java Development Kit, Apache Ant, și Python 2.2 sau o versiune ulterioară. Mediul de dezvoltare (IDE) suportat oficial este Eclipse (3.2 sau mai recent), utilizând plug-in-ul Android Development Tools (ADT), de ş i dezvoltatorii pot folosi orice editor de text pentru a edita fi ş iere XML și Java și apoi să utilizeze unelte din linia de comandă pentru a crea, să construi ş i depana aplicații Android.
  • 7. 2. Comparație cu alte tehnologii
    • Conform idevice.ro, in 2011, dezvoltatorii de aplicații au preferat iOS in defavoarea Android OS. Informațiile vin de la Flurry, o companie care analizează date trimise de peste 55.000 de companii care îi folosesc software-ul. Este arhicunoscut faptul că App Store-ul celor de la Apple generează mult mai mulți bani decat Android Market-ul companiei Google și probabil din acest motiv iOS-ul a câștigat in Q2 2011 încrederea unei părți a dezvoltatorilor de aplicații pentru Android.
  • 8.  
  • 9. Windows Phone 7 vs. iOS vs. Android
  • 10.
    • Bloody TicTacToe a fost creat cu ajutorul programului Eclipese folosind SDK’u l A ndroid î n limbajul Java. Jocul este implementat pentru A ndroid versiunea 2.2. Clasele principale ale jocului sunt: TicTacToe.java, TicTacToeActivity.java ş i TicTacToeView.java. C u ajutorul acestora jocul a fost creat si modelat î n a ş a fel î nc â t experien ţ a jocului s ă fie una de ne ui tat. Ad ă ug â nd pu ţ in ă ambian ţă macabr ă acestui joc clasic s-a dorit crearea unui joc clasic care sa ţ in ă utilizatorul î n suspans î n timp ce î l joac ă .
    3. Descrierea proiectului
  • 11.
    • Atmosfera c â t ş i sunetul jocului î i dau un feeling nou ş i horror, ne mai gasit la un joc de acest gen. C ombina ţ ia dintre acest joc clas i c si atmosfera de groaz ă si de horror a acestuia se incadreaz ă perfect î n aceasta perioad ă î n care filmele ş i jocurile horror predomin ă pia ţ a ş i pune juc ă torul intr-o lume complet nou ă î n care trebuie s ă joace pentru a- ş i salva via ţ a .
  • 12.
    • Interfata principala a jocului este formata din 4 butoane principale:
    • Start
    • Despre
    • Exit
    • Sound off
  • 13.  
  • 14. 3. Resurse
    • http://developer.android.com/index.html
    • http://www.androider.ro/
    • http://ro.wikipedia.org/wiki/
    • http://www.idevice.ro/2011/12/14/dezvoltatorii-de-aplicatii-prefera-ios-in-defavoarea-android-os/
    • http://www.pcworld.com/article/208491/mobile_os_smackdown_windows_phone_7_vs_ios_vs_android.html

×